Advanced Health Assessment and Diagnostic Reasoning
Jones & Bartlett, 2019
Overview
This fourth edition guides healthcare providers through the diagnostic reasoning process essential for assessing patient cases. It details each stage of health assessment, emphasizing the connection between patient history and physical examination findings. The text equips professionals with the data needed to establish diagnoses and develop treatment plans. It covers general strategies for history taking, physical examination, and documentation, alongside clinical aspects of assessment for various systemic disorders.
